Adoption specials at the shelter available in May
The Hill Country Humane Society shelter serves a large rural area with a high number of stray, abandoned, and unwanted animals. Contributed photo

Hill Country Humane Society is asking the community to step up and help move shelter pets into homes during BIS -

SELL Pet Foundation's 10th anniversary Empty the Shelters event, taking place May 1–17, 2026.

For more than a de- cade, BISSELL has helped shelters across the country reduce fees by sponsoring adoptions and get pets out of kennels and into loving homes. Since launching in 2016, the event has helped nearly 400,000 pets find families. This year, more than 335 shelters across 39 states are participating.

At Hill Country Humane Society, the need is urgent.

The shelter serves a large rural area with a high number of stray, abandoned, and unwanted animals. Kennels stay full, intake does not slow down, and every adoption creates space for the next animal who needs safety.

During the event, BIS - SELL Pet Foundation will help sponsor reduced adoption fees at Hill Country Humane Society. All dogs over 15 pounds will be just $10 to adopt, and cats, kittens, and puppies will be $50.

Every adoptable pet is fully vetted before going home. That includes spay or neuter surgery, age-appropriate vaccines, rabies vaccination when applicable, microchip, deworming, and basic medical care. “This is not just an adoption special,” said Paighton Corley, Exec utive Director of Hill Country Humane Society. “This is lifesaving space. Every time an animal leaves our shelter for a loving home, another animal has a place to go when they need help. That is what makes events like this so important.”

Hill Country Humane Society encourages anyone considering adoption to visit during the event, meet available pets, and help give a shelter animal a second chance.
